def test_yiq_roundtrip(rgb):
    verify_floats(cv.yiq_to_rgb(*cv.rgb_to_yiq(*rgb)), rgb)


def test_yiq_knowns():
    # pylint: disable=bad-whitespace
    values = [
        # rgb, yiq
        ((0.0, 0.0, 0.0), (0.0,   0.0,     0.0)),     # black
        ((0.0, 0.0, 1.0), (0.11, -0.3217,  0.3121)),  # blue
        ((0.0, 1.0, 0.0), (0.59, -0.2773, -0.5251)),  # green
        ((0.0, 1.0, 1.0), (0.7,  -0.599,  -0.213)),   # cyan
        ((1.0, 0.0, 0.0), (0.3,   0.599,   0.213)),   # red
        ((1.0, 0.0, 1.0), (0.41,  0.2773,  0.5251)),  # purple
        ((1.0, 1.0, 0.0), (0.89,  0.3217, -0.3121)),  # yellow
        ((1.0, 1.0, 1.0), (1.0,   0.0,     0.0)),     # white
        ((0.5, 0.5, 0.5), (0.5,   0.0,     0.0)),     # grey
    ]
    for rgb, yiq in values:
        verify_floats(cv.rgb_to_yiq(*rgb), yiq)
        verify_floats(cv.yiq_to_rgb(*yiq), rgb)


def test_hls_roundtrip(rgb):
    verify_floats(cv.hls_to_rgb(*cv.rgb_to_hls(*rgb)), rgb)


def test_hls_knowns(rgb):
    # pylint: disable=bad-whitespace
    values = [
        # rgb, hls
        ((0.0, 0.0, 0.0), (  0, 0.0, 0.0)),  # black
        ((0.0, 0.0, 1.0), (4/6, 0.5, 1.0)),  # blue
        ((0.0, 1.0, 0.0), (2/6, 0.5, 1.0)),  # green
        ((0.0, 1.0, 1.0), (3/6, 0.5, 1.0)),  # cyan
        ((1.0, 0.0, 0.0), (  0, 0.5, 1.0)),  # red
        ((1.0, 0.0, 1.0), (5/6, 0.5, 1.0)),  # purple
        ((1.0, 1.0, 0.0), (1/6, 0.5, 1.0)),  # yellow
        ((1.0, 1.0, 1.0), (  0, 1.0, 0.0)),  # white
        ((0.5, 0.5, 0.5), (  0, 0.5, 0.0)),  # grey
    ]
    for rgb, hls in values:
        verify_floats(cv.rgb_to_hls(*rgb), hls)
        verify_floats(cv.hls_to_rgb(*hls), rgb)


def test_hsv_roundtrip(rgb):
    verify_floats(cv.hsv_to_rgb(*cv.rgb_to_hsv(*rgb)), rgb)


def test_hsv_knowns():
    # pylint: disable=bad-whitespace
    values = [
        # rgb, hsv
        ((0.0, 0.0, 0.0), (  0, 0.0, 0.0)),  # black
        ((0.0, 0.0, 1.0), (4/6, 1.0, 1.0)),  # blue
        ((0.0, 1.0, 0.0), (2/6, 1.0, 1.0)),  # green
        ((0.0, 1.0, 1.0), (3/6, 1.0, 1.0)),  # cyan
        ((1.0, 0.0, 0.0), (  0, 1.0, 1.0)),  # red
        ((1.0, 0.0, 1.0), (5/6, 1.0, 1.0)),  # purple
        ((1.0, 1.0, 0.0), (1/6, 1.0, 1.0)),  # yellow
        ((1.0, 1.0, 1.0), (  0, 0.0, 1.0)),  # white
        ((0.5, 0.5, 0.5), (  0, 0.0, 0.5)),  # grey
    ]
    for rgb, hsv in values:
        verify_floats(cv.rgb_to_hsv(*rgb), hsv)
        verify_floats(cv.hsv_to_rgb(*hsv), rgb)

def test_yuv_roundtrip(rgb):
    verify_floats(cv.yuv_to_rgb(*cv.rgb_to_yuv(*rgb)), rgb)


def test_yuv_knowns():
    # pylint: disable=bad-whitespace
    values = [
        # rgb, yuv
        ((0.0, 0.0, 0.0), (0.0,    0.0,      0.0)),      # black
        ((0.0, 0.0, 1.0), (0.114,  0.436,   -0.10001)),  # blue
        ((0.0, 1.0, 0.0), (0.587, -0.28886, -0.51498)),  # green
        ((0.0, 1.0, 1.0), (0.701,  0.14714, -0.615)),    # cyan
        ((1.0, 0.0, 0.0), (0.299, -0.14714,  0.615)),    # red
        ((1.0, 0.0, 1.0), (0.413,  0.28886,  0.51498)),  # purple
        ((1.0, 1.0, 0.0), (0.886, -0.436,    0.10001)),  # yellow
        ((1.0, 1.0, 1.0), (1.0,    0.0,      0.0)),      # white
        ((0.5, 0.5, 0.5), (0.5,    0.0,      0.0)),      # grey
    ]
    for rgb, yuv in values:
        verify_floats(cv.rgb_to_yuv(*rgb), yuv, abs_tol=1e-5)
        verify_floats(cv.yuv_to_rgb(*yuv), rgb, abs_tol=1e-5)


def test_yuv_bytes_roundtrip(rgb_bytes):
    # Tolerance of 2 here to allow for accumulated error in the roundtrip
    verify_ints(
        cv.yuv_bytes_to_rgb_bytes(*cv.rgb_bytes_to_yuv_bytes(*rgb_bytes)),
        rgb_bytes, abs_tol=2)


def test_yuv_bytes_knowns():
    # pylint: disable=bad-whitespace
    values = [
        # rgb, yuv
        ((0,   0,   0),   (16,  128, 128)),  # black
        ((0,   0,   255), (41,  240, 110)),  # blue
        ((0,   255, 0),   (144, 54,  34)),   # green
        ((0,   255, 255), (169, 166, 16)),   # cyan
        ((255, 0,   0),   (82,  90,  240)),  # red
        ((255, 0,   255), (107, 202, 222)),  # purple
        ((255, 255, 0),   (210, 16,  146)),  # yellow
        ((255, 255, 255), (235, 128, 128)),  # white
        ((102, 102, 102), (104, 128, 128)),  # grey
    ]
    for rgb, yuv in values:
        verify_ints(cv.rgb_bytes_to_yuv_bytes(*rgb), yuv)
        verify_ints(cv.yuv_bytes_to_rgb_bytes(*yuv), rgb)


def test_yuv_coefficients():
    with pytest.raises(TypeError):
        cv.YUVCoefficients()


def test_xyz_roundtrip(rgb):
    # XYZ is a more complex conversion and tends to lose more precision during
    # the round-trip
    verify_floats(cv.xyz_to_rgb(*cv.rgb_to_xyz(*rgb)), rgb, abs_tol=1e-5)


def test_xyz_known():
    # pylint: disable=bad-whitespace
    values = [
        # rgb, xyz
        ((0.0, 0.0, 0.0), (0.0,    0.0,      0.0)),      # black
        ((0.0, 0.0, 1.0), (0.18043, 0.07217, 0.95030)),  # blue
        ((0.0, 1.0, 0.0), (0.35758, 0.71515, 0.11919)),  # green
        ((0.0, 1.0, 1.0), (0.53801, 0.78733, 1.06950)),  # cyan
        ((1.0, 0.0, 0.0), (0.41246, 0.21267, 0.01933)),  # red
        ((1.0, 0.0, 1.0), (0.59289, 0.28485, 0.96964)),  # purple
        ((1.0, 1.0, 0.0), (0.77003, 0.92782, 0.13852)),  # yellow
        ((1.0, 1.0, 1.0), (0.95047, 1.00000, 1.08883)),  # white
        ((0.5, 0.5, 0.5), (0.20344, 0.21404, 0.23305)),  # grey
    ]
    for rgb, xyz in values:
        verify_floats(cv.rgb_to_xyz(*rgb), xyz, abs_tol=1e-5)
        # The XYZ values above are very rough approximations, hence the huge
        # tolerance here
        verify_floats(cv.xyz_to_rgb(*xyz), rgb, abs_tol=1e-3)
